Pertti Hari is a scholar working on Global and Planetary Change, Plant Science and Atmospheric Science.
According to data from OpenAlex, Pertti Hari has authored 118 papers receiving a total of 3.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 81 papers in Global and Planetary Change, 51 papers in Plant Science and 45 papers in Atmospheric Science. Recurrent topics in Pertti Hari’s work include Plant Water Relations and Carbon Dynamics (63 papers), Plant responses to elevated CO2 (30 papers) and Forest ecology and management (27 papers). Pertti Hari is often cited by papers focused on Plant Water Relations and Carbon Dynamics (63 papers), Plant responses to elevated CO2 (30 papers) and Forest ecology and management (27 papers). Pertti Hari collaborates with scholars based in Finland, United States and Sweden. Pertti Hari's co-authors include Timo Vesala, Pasi Kolari, Jukka Pumpanen, Markku Kulmala and Eero Nikinmaa and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, PLoS ONE and Physics Today.
